What Are Chia Seeds?
Chia seeds come from the Salvia hispanica plant and are tiny, nutrient-dense powerhouses packed with:
- Omega-3 fatty acids (supports brain and coat health)
- Dietary fiber (aids digestion)
- Protein (supports muscle maintenance)
- Antioxidants (boosts immunity)
- Calcium, magnesium, and phosphorus
These components make chia seeds a promising addition to a balanced human diet—and potentially beneficial for dogs as well.

Are Chia Seeds Safe for Dogs?
Yes, chia seeds are generally safe for dogs when fed in moderation and properly prepared. They are non-toxic and can offer several health benefits. However, like any new food, they should be introduced gradually and with care.

Supports Digestive Health
The fiber content in chia seeds helps regulate bowel movements and may relieve mild digestive issues like constipation or diarrhea in dogs. -
Promotes a Healthy Coat and Skin
The omega-3 fatty acids support skin hydration and a shiny, healthy coat—especially beneficial for dogs prone to dry skin or allergies. -
Boosts Heart and Immune Function
Omega-3s support cardiovascular health and immune system function, contributing to overall vitality. -
Gentle Joint Support
Anti-inflammatory compounds may help ease joint stiffness or discomfort in older dogs.
How to Safely Feed Chia Seeds to Your Dog
1. Choose Whole or Gel-Form Chia Seeds:
Opt for raw, organic chia seeds. Avoid heavily processed or roasted versions.
2. Soak or Use as a “Chia Pudding”:
Soaking chia seeds in water for 10–20 minutes forms a gel-like texture that’s easier for dogs to digest. This also reduces the risk of choking and allows for controlled portioning.
3. Start Small:
Begin with a small amount (about ¼ to ½ teaspoon per 10 pounds of body weight) and monitor for any adverse reactions like digestive upset.
4. Mix With Food or Treats:
Add a light sprinkle to kibble, mixed with a wet food or homemade meal, to enhance palatability and absorption.
